A first: Seaplane service from October 31

India’s first seaplane lands at Kochi Lake for refuelling on Sunday. PTI



Seaplanes are typically fixed-wing aircraft with a much fewer number of seats and can take off from, and land on, water. 

  • India’s maiden seaplane service is likely to take off from Sabarmati riverfront to the Statue of Unity on October 31 if all goes as per plans, Union Minister Mansukh Mandaviya says.
  • The seaplane arrived in Kochi from Maldives on Sunday. The aircraft landed in Venduruthy channel for a transit halt. The Twin Otter 300 leased by Spicejet will accommodate 12 passengers. PTI
